Summary:

This accession contains records documenting the planning, construction, and maintenance of permanent and temporary exhibitions at the National Museum of Natural History (NMNH). Materials include scripts, plans, drawings, memoranda, reports, photographs, and related materials documenting Hall 7, "Peoples of Asia and Africa," and Hall 8, "Peoples of the Pacific;" files maintained by Office of Exhibits Chief Eugene F. Behlen, and Exhibit Programmers Carl A. Alexander and David Christie that document exhibition scheduling, planning, construction, and maintenance, as well as office administration; scripts; calendars; labels; schedules; and other related materials. Some materials are in electronic format.
